How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Stallion Shadowsprings?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Stallion Shadowsprings Studio Apartments | $2,072 | $1,803 | $2,174 |
Stallion Shadowsprings 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,402 | $1,927 | $3,273 |
Stallion Shadowsprings 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,014 | $2,590 | $3,998 |
Stallion Shadowsprings 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,580 | $3,580 | $3,580 |

Getting Around the Stallion Shadowsprings Neighborhood in San Jose, CA
Walk Score®
62 / 100
Somewhat Walkable
Some errands can be accomplished on foot
Bike Score®
58 / 100
Bikeable
Some bike infrastructure
Transit Score®
41 / 100
Some Transit
A few nearby public transportation options
